Many websites offering "free downloads" of the Sanity.Wtf script or the executors required to run it are riddled with malicious software. Users frequently download adware, trojans, or token loggers capable of stealing Discord credentials, crypto wallets, and personal data. Furthermore, many script links use frustrating "Linkvertise" or key-system loops that force users to download suspicious browser extensions just to access the script. Conclusion

Competitive games rely on a level playing field to remain enjoyable for all participants. Using scripts undermines the skill-based nature of the game and ruins the experience for others. Most developers, including ROLVe (the creators of Arsenal), encourage players to improve through practice and legitimate gameplay rather than seeking shortcuts that compromise the integrity of the game.
